A rookie cop inadvertently captures the murder of a young drug dealer on her body cam. After realizing that the murder was committed by corrupt cops, she teams up with the one person from her community who is willing to help her as she tries to escape both the criminals out for revenge and the police who are desperate to destroy the incriminating footage.

JPV852: Well made thriller with solid performances from Naomie Harris, Frank Grillo and even Tyrese Gibson. Not entirely predictable at least and kept me entertained throughout and didn't run out of gas as sometimes these type of thrillers do in the third act. A decent flick from Deon Taylor who also directed Traffik from a couple years back which I also enjoyed, mostly for Paula Patton. Probably worth a rental if you like the corrupt cop crime-thrillers. **3.75/5**
